Cultivating Community is seeking a Kitchen Facilities and Operations Assistant to support the smooth delivery of our cooking programs and the day-to-day operations of Correa Kitchen. This practical, hands-on role is central to ensuring our kitchen spaces are well-resourced, safe and welcoming for staff, participants and community kitchen hirers. This role will likely be 10 hours per week and can be completed over 2 days. Drivers Licence is a must.
About the role
The Kitchen Facilities and Operations Assistant supports organisational program delivery and Correa Kitchen operations by preparing materials, maintaining equipment and coordinating supplies so all cooking activities run smoothly. The role works closely with internal teams and external kitchen users, manages records and logistics, and helps maintain a high standard of food safety and operational efficiency.
Key responsibilities
Source, purchase and prepare food items for cooking classes and internal catering requests, with a focus on ethical and sustainable procurement
Undertake regular stock takes of equipment and ingredients
Prepare, pack and assist with delivery of equipment and supplies for onsite and offsite programs
Maintain kitchen spaces and equipment to a clean, safe and hygienic standard in line with food safety requirements
Oversee and coordinate kitchen utilities and services, including waste collection, maintenance and pest control
Manage correspondence related to kitchen bookings and support induction of kitchen hirers
Maintain accurate digital records related to food safety, venue hire and purchasing
Work within set budgets and maintain timely expenditure records
Build and maintain effective relationships with internal teams, external suppliers and kitchen hirers
Contribute to safe working environments in line with OH&S legislation and Cultivating Community policies
Undertake other duties as required to support kitchen and program operations
Skills and experience
Demonstrated experience maintaining a hygienic and functional kitchen environment
At least two years’ experience in basic food preparation within a catering or hospitality setting
Experience sourcing and procuring food and groceries within budget and timeframes
Ability to undertake manual handling and physically active work
Strong organisational, prioritisation and problem-solving skills
Ability to communicate respectfully and build positive relationships with colleagues, volunteers and community members, including people from CALD, Deaf or Hard of Hearing and other diverse backgrounds
Ability to work independently and as part of a team
Desirable
Experience in sustainable food procurement and an understanding of seasonality within the Victorian food system
Experience using Microsoft applications and Airtable
Proficiency in languages other than English
Experience working in the community or social enterprise sector
Lived experience of public social housing
